About T Mańkowski

T Mańkowski is a scholar working on Molecular Biology, Materials Chemistry, Organic Chemistry, Clinical Biochemistry and Physiology, having authored 14 papers that have together received 431 indexed citations. Recurring topics across this work include Glycosylation and Glycoproteins Research (6 papers), Microbial Metabolic Engineering and Bioproduction (3 papers), Microbial Metabolites in Food Biotechnology (2 papers), Metabolism and Genetic Disorders (2 papers), Plant biochemistry and biosynthesis (2 papers), Carbohydrate Chemistry and Synthesis (2 papers), Photosynthetic Processes and Mechanisms (2 papers) and Coenzyme Q10 studies and effects (1 paper). The work is most often cited by research in Biochemistry (42 citations), Molecular Biology (354 citations), Organic Chemistry (136 citations), Biochemistry (28 citations) and Biotechnology (30 citations). T Mańkowski has collaborated with scholars based in Poland, Sweden and United States. Frequent co-authors include Tadeusz Chojnacki, Włodzimierz Sasak, W Jankowski, P. Franke, Ludwig Lehle, Widmar Tanner, Grażyna Palamarczyk, Ewa Świeżewska, Åke Bergman and Elisabeth Peterson. Their work appears in journals such as Chemistry and Physics of Lipids, European Journal of Biochemistry, FEBS Letters, Biochemical Journal and Biochemistry.
